设置TextMate以使用PHP的Allman缩进

设置TextMate以使用PHP的Allman缩进,textmate,indentation,Textmate,Indentation,对于使用TextMate(OS X)编程PHP,我希望它使用Allman缩进: for($i = 0; $i < 1000; $i++) { echo($i); } for($i = 0; $i < 1000; $i++) { echo($i); } for($i = 0; $i < 1000; $i++) { echo($i); } ($i=0;$i

对于使用TextMate(OS X)编程PHP,我希望它使用Allman缩进:

for($i = 0; $i < 1000; $i++)
{
    echo($i);
}
for($i = 0; $i < 1000; $i++) {
    echo($i);
}
for($i = 0; $i < 1000; $i++)
{
    echo($i);
}
($i=0;$i<1000;$i++)的

{
埃科(一美元);
}
而不是默认缩进:

for($i = 0; $i < 1000; $i++)
{
    echo($i);
}
for($i = 0; $i < 1000; $i++) {
    echo($i);
}
for($i = 0; $i < 1000; $i++)
{
    echo($i);
}
($i=0;$i<1000;$i++)的
{
埃科(一美元);
}

我只能找到用于重新缩进现有代码的捆绑包,但不能在默认情况下简单地使用此缩进。

结果很简单。只需先按enter键,然后键入第一个大括号,如下所示:

  • 键入($i=0;$i<1000;$i++)的
  • enter
  • 键入开头的花括号
    {
  • 然后,代码的格式如下所示:

    ($i=0;$i<1000;$i++)的
    
    {
    埃科(一美元);
    }